CPU comparisonIn this CPU comparison, we compare the AMD EPYC 7473X and the Intel Celeron 1047UE and use benchmarks to check which processor is faster.
We compare the AMD EPYC 7473X 24 core processor released in Q2/2022 with the Intel Celeron 1047UE which has 2 CPU cores and was introduced in Q1/2013. |

CPU Cores and Base FrequencyThe AMD EPYC 7473X is a 24 core processor with a clock frequency of 2.80 GHz (3.70 GHz). The processor can compute 48 threads at the same time. The Intel Celeron 1047UE clocks with 1.40 GHz, has 2 CPU cores and can calculate 2 threads in parallel. |

Memory & PCIeUp to 4096 GB of memory in a maximum of 8 memory channels is supported by the AMD EPYC 7473X, while the Intel Celeron 1047UE supports a maximum of 16 GB of memory with a maximum memory bandwidth of 25.6 GB/s enabled. |

Thermal ManagementThe AMD EPYC 7473X has a TDP of 240 W. The TDP of the Intel Celeron 1047UE is 17 W.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ution. |

Technical detailsThe AMD EPYC 7473X has 800.00 MB cache and is manufactured in 7 nm. The cache of Intel Celeron 1047UE is at 2.00 MB. The processor is manufactured in 22 nm. |
